A centralized set of editable estimate templates enforces consistent line-item categories, prefilled calculation formulas, and required supporting fields to reduce variability between teams and speed preparation.
Built-in arithmetic and conditional logic automatically compute totals, margins, and contingencies to reduce manual errors and ensure consistent cost rollups across projects.
Configurable multi-step routing ensures estimates pass through required reviewers in a defined sequence, capturing approvals and preventing unsigned commitments.
Document history tracks edits and preserves prior estimate versions for auditability and post-project reconciliation of scope and costs.
Ability to attach technical specs, quotes, and vendor proposals to provide evidence for line items and to support sponsor review or procurement checks.
Immutable logs capture who viewed, edited, and signed each estimate, including timestamps and authentication details for compliance purposes.
Two-way integration enables importing narrative sections and exporting finalized estimates as editable documents, preserving formatting and allowing collaborative drafting before formalizing and routing for signature.
Connects estimate outputs to customer or sponsor records in a CRM so budgets, status, and signed approvals appear alongside opportunity and contract data for sales or grant teams.
Automatic archival of signed estimates to cloud storage with consistent folder structure and retention tags simplifies compliance and backup procedures across projects.
Programmatic endpoints allow automated generation, retrieval, and status checks for estimates from internal tooling or procurement platforms, supporting scale and system integrations.
